Transaction 252498d8ff2cbf2210ec7450a740edd505ea4be03a3f35b27140ae8c085cdbde

1 Input
2 Outputs
  • 252498d8ff2cbf2210ec7450a740edd505ea4be03a3f35b27140ae8c085cdbde:0
  • value  13756250
    address  3Qhv6kwM6cUiJznz4T8miRVf6HTJ12qFhz
  • 252498d8ff2cbf2210ec7450a740edd505ea4be03a3f35b27140ae8c085cdbde:1
  • value  45943682
    address  1JFzbrn5d1nQ3fsExANDaoFaoGKtZrJeYH